43639443712810 is an even composite number. It is composed of eight dist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of three hundred eighty-four divisors.

Prime factorization of 43639443712810:

2 × 5 × 112 × 19 × 29 × 113 × 127 × 4561

(2 × 5 × 11 × 11 × 19 × 29 × 113 × 127 × 4561)
